Output 160d4d76afbcde22c19320c97e6ffa4ebc1a47febba671c58419fcb167bcbcbc:0

value
149664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 989de05af42d2ec4ed41a623af8c0754574d66cd OP_EQUAL
address
3Fbym9QRtANg5fSgWE19TE4VwKCizgWXGv
transaction
160d4d76afbcde22c19320c97e6ffa4ebc1a47febba671c58419fcb167bcbcbc
confirmations
134199
spent
true